Zürich
Gestern
Senior Java Engineer – HPC-Cluster-Entwicklung & Wartung, 100 % (m/w/d)
- 17 Mai 2026
- 100%
- Zürich
Job-Zusammenfassung
Bei Julius Baer schätzen wir die individuellen Qualitäten, die du mitbringst. Gestalte die Zukunft des Wealth Managements mit uns!
Aufgaben
- Entwicklung und Wartung von Java-basierten Cluster-Systemen.
- Sicherstellung der hohen Verfügbarkeit und Zuverlässigkeit der HPC-Ressourcen.
- Optimierung der Überwachungssysteme für Infrastruktur und Aufträge.
Fähigkeiten
- Starke Java-Entwicklungskompetenz, insbesondere Multithreading.
- Erfahrung mit verteilten Ausführungsmaschinen und NoSQL-Datenbanken.
- Kenntnisse in ActiveMQ und Front-End-Webtechnologien.
Ist das hilfreich?
Über den Job
Bei Julius Baer schätzen und feiern wir die individuellen Qualitäten, die Sie mitbringen, damit Sie wirkungsvoll, unternehmerisch und befähigt sein können und Werte über das Vermögen hinaus schaffen. Gestalten wir gemeinsam die Zukunft des Vermögensmanagements.
Wir suchen einen erfahrenen Java-Entwickler zur Entwicklung und Wartung eines High-Performance-Computing-(HPC)-Clusters, der aus Hunderten von Servern besteht (vor Ort und ergänzt durch Microsoft Azure). Dieser Cluster stellt die kritische Rechenleistung für einen modernen Handelsplatz bereit.Die Cluster-Planungs- und Steuerungssysteme sind hauptsächlich in Java entwickelt, mit Apache Ignite als Clustering-Schicht. Jobs werden von internen Clients über Legacy-HTTP- und ActiveMQ-Schnittstellen empfangen, während moderne Clients eine hausinterne API nutzen, die in Java und Python entwickelt wurde. Systemstatistiken werden in MongoDB und Elastic/Kibana gesammelt.
Diese Rolle erfordert die Sicherstellung einer hohen Verfügbarkeit einer geschäftskritischen Ressource, das tiefe Verständnis einer umfangreichen bestehenden Codebasis und das Vorschlagen von Verbesserungen. Sie werden zudem mehrere Überwachungssysteme für Infrastruktur und Kunden-Job-Einreichungen warten und weiterentwickeln.
IHRE HERAUSFORDERUNG
- Entwicklung und Wartung von Java-basierten Cluster-Planungs- und Steuerungssystemen.
- Sicherstellung der hohen Verfügbarkeit und Zuverlässigkeit von HPC-Ressourcen.
- Wartung und Verbesserung von Überwachungssystemen für Infrastruktur und Kundeneinreichungen.
- Zusammenarbeit mit internen Stakeholdern zur Balance zwischen Ressourcenallokation und Geschäftsanforderungen.
- Fehlerbehebung und Leistungsoptimierung in vor Ort und Azure-ergänzten Umgebungen.
- Sicherstellung der Einhaltung bankaufsichtsrechtlicher Anforderungen.
IHR PROFIL
- Fundierte Erfahrung in der Java-Multithread-Entwicklung (Core- und Enterprise-Level)
Erfahrung mit:
- Verteilten Ausführungs-Engines.
- NoSQL-Datenbanken
- ActiveMQ (Messaging)
- Frontend-Webtechnologien (Legacy-UI-Wartung)
- Python (für API und Tools)
Vertraut mit:
- Azure Portal und Azure SDK für Java
- Red Hat Linux
- Verständnis von Bankensystemen und regulatorischen Anforderungen
- Sprachen: Fließendes Englisch; Deutsch ist von Vorteil
Zusätzliche Fähigkeiten:
- Scala und C++
- Kubernetes (Container-Orchestrierung)
Was wir bieten:
- Möglichkeit, an geschäftskritischen Systemen in einer Hochleistungsumgebung zu arbeiten
- Einblick in modernste HPC- und Cloud-Technologien
- Kooperative Teamkultur in einem dynamischen Handelsumfeld
Wir freuen uns auf Ihre vollständige Bewerbung über unser Online-Bewerbungstool. Weitere interessante Stellenangebote finden Sie auf unserer Karriereseite .
Ist dies nicht ganz das, was Sie suchen? Richten Sie einen Job-Alert ein, indem Sie ein Kandidatenkonto hier erstellen.